Excel怎么互换工资?一步教你轻松交换两列数据

零门槛、免安装!海量模板方案,点击即可,在线试用!

免费试用
excel数据管理
阅读人数:4997预计阅读时长:12 min

在日常办公和数据管理中,使用Excel处理工资数据、交换两列内容是极为常见的需求。无论是人事部门在调整薪资结构,还是财务人员在生成报表时,都可能遇到“如何将A列的工资与B列的数据互换”的问题。Excel怎么互换工资?一步教你轻松交换两列数据,不仅仅是简单操作,更关乎数据准确性与高效管理。下面,我们将深度剖析这一问题的原理,并带你避开常见误区。

一、Excel怎么互换工资?一步教你轻松交换两列数据——基础原理与常见误区

1、Excel两列数据交换的本质

数据交换,本质上是将两列中的所有数据同时进行位置交换。例如,假设A列是“岗位工资”,B列是“绩效工资”,你希望互换后A列变为“绩效工资”,B列变为“岗位工资”。这一需求的核心点包括:

  • 批量操作:不是单一单元格操作,而是整列数据的整体交换。
  • 数据完整性:避免丢失数据、格式错乱。
  • 操作便捷性:要求步骤简明,适合大批量处理。

对于很多Excel初学者来说,直接复制粘贴往往导致数据覆盖或格式错乱,甚至出现“工资数据丢失”的尴尬问题。事实上,Excel提供了多种方法完成这一操作,下面我们详细分析每种方法的优缺点。

2、常见互换方法对比

方法一:辅助列法

这种方法是最安全的,也是数据量较大时推荐的方式。操作流程如下:

  1. 在原有两列旁边插入一列作为“辅助列”;
  2. 将A列内容复制到辅助列;
  3. 将B列内容复制到A列;
  4. 再将辅助列内容复制到B列;
  5. 删除辅助列。

优点

  • 操作简单,数据安全。
  • 不会覆盖原数据。
  • 适合批量互换。

缺点

  • 需要新增一列,表格结构临时变化。

方法二:剪切+粘贴法

利用Excel的“剪切”和“插入剪切单元格”功能,步骤如下:

  1. 选中A列,点击“剪切”;
  2. 选中B列,右键选择“插入剪切单元格”;
  3. 同理,将原B列剪切插入到A列原位置。

优点

  • 快速,无需辅助列。
  • 表格结构不变。

缺点

  • 容易覆盖数据,操作不当会丢失原数据。
  • 不适合公式或关联单元格较多的场景。

方法三:公式互换法

适合需要保持公式一致性的场景。操作如下:

  1. 在C列输入“=B列数据”,在D列输入“=A列数据”;
  2. 复制C、D列内容并粘贴为数值到A、B列;
  3. 删除临时C、D列。

优点

  • 适合含有公式的数据互换。
  • 可同时进行多列互换。

缺点

  • 需要掌握公式操作。
  • 初学者易出错。
方法 安全性 操作难度 数据丢失风险 推荐场景
辅助列法 ✅高 大批量/初学者
剪切粘贴法 快速交换
公式互换法 有公式/多列互换

3、常见误区与注意事项

很多用户在互换工资数据时会遇到如下误区:

  • 直接覆盖原列:未做备份,导致数据不可恢复,后果严重。
  • 公式未同步更新:互换后公式引用仍指向原位置,造成数据错误。
  • 格式错乱:数字变为文本,或日期格式丢失。
  • 未批量选择:只选中部分单元格,导致数据不完整。

建议大家在操作前,务必备份原始数据,并检查列格式是否一致。尤其是在处理工资、奖金等敏感数据时,数据丢失可能引发严重后果。

4、Excel互换工资实际案例分析

假设你有如下工资表:

姓名 岗位工资 绩效工资
张三 5000 800
李四 5500 900
王五 5200 850

需求:将“岗位工资”与“绩效工资”两列互换。

操作(以辅助列法为例):

  1. 在“绩效工资”右侧插入一列,命名为“临时工资”;
  2. 复制“岗位工资”列到“临时工资”列;
  3. 复制“绩效工资”列到“岗位工资”列;
  4. 复制“临时工资”列到“绩效工资”列;
  5. 删除“临时工资”列。

最终表格如下:

姓名 岗位工资 绩效工资
张三 800 5000
李四 900 5500
王五 850 5200

这样就完成了Excel互换工资的一步操作,既简单又高效!👍


二、一步教你轻松交换两列数据——操作详解与进阶技巧

掌握了基础原理后,很多用户会问:Excel怎么一步交换两列数据?有没有更高效的技巧?这一节我们将详细介绍一步到位交换Excel两列数据的实用方法,并探讨进阶场景下的处理技巧。

1、利用Excel内置功能快速交换

拖动交换法

Excel 2016及以上版本提供了更智能的“拖动交换”功能,让交换两列数据变得非常直观:

  1. 选中需要交换的A列;
  2. 按下Shift键不放;
  3. 将鼠标悬停在A列边缘,当光标变为四向箭头时,拖动A列到B列位置;
  4. Excel会自动插入A列并将原B列数据右移,随后再拖动B列到A列原位置即可完成交换。

优点

  • 操作极为快捷;
  • 不需要辅助列或复杂步骤;
  • 无需复制粘贴,适合日常办公场景。

缺点

  • 仅适用于列间交换,行交换不适用;
  • 公式、格式复杂时需谨慎。

温馨提示:部分低版本Excel或受限环境下,拖动交换可能不支持,可优先选择辅助列法。

2、VBA宏一键批量交换两列数据

对于数据量极大、经常需要批量交换的场景,推荐使用Excel的VBA宏功能。如下为简单的VBA代码示例:

```vba
Sub SwapColumns()
Dim ws As Worksheet
Set ws = ActiveSheet
Dim lastRow As Long
l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row
Dim temp As Variant
For i = 1 To lastRow
temp = ws.Cells(i, 1).Value
ws.Cells(i, 1).Value = ws.Cells(i, 2).Value
ws.Cells(i, 2).Value = temp
Next i
End Sub
```
操作步骤

  • Alt+F11打开VBA编辑器;
  • 新建模块,粘贴上述代码;
  • 运行宏即可完成A列与B列的批量互换。

优点

  • 一键完成,无需手动操作;
  • 支持大数据量交换;
  • 可自定义多列、多表格互换。

缺点

  • 需具备VBA基础;
  • 部分公司环境禁用宏,需提前沟通。

3、进阶场景:多列、不同表格之间的互换

在实际工作中,互换的不仅仅是两列工资数据,可能涉及多列、多表格,甚至跨表交换。此时建议使用公式法或VBA批量处理。例如:

  • 使用INDEXMATCH函数实现跨表数据定位与互换;
  • 利用VBA批量处理多个sheet的工资数据,提升效率。

进阶技巧要点

  • 批量选择:利用Ctrl键多选列,减少操作步骤。
  • 数据验证:操作后及时核查数据准确性,避免误操作。
  • 自动化处理:建立标准化流程,减少人工失误。

4、互换后数据格式与分析技巧

数据互换完成后,务必检查:

  • 列格式(数字、日期、文本)是否正确;
  • 公式是否正常引用;
  • 统计分析是否受影响。

此时可利用Excel的数据验证、条件格式、筛选与排序功能,对工资数据进行进一步分析。例如:

  • 统计互换后各工资档位分布;
  • 按岗位/绩效工资排序,方便后续报表生成;
  • 利用“透视表”快速汇总分析。

专业建议:在工资数据敏感场景下,操作完成后建议通过“数据审核”功能进行复核,并保留操作日志。这样不仅确保数据准确,还能为团队协作提供可靠依据。

5、Excel互换工资数据的效率提升方案

随着企业数字化转型,Excel虽强大,但在多人协作、大规模数据处理、流程审批等场景下,仍然存在诸多局限。例如:

  • 多人编辑时数据冲突;
  • 审批流程复杂,易出错;
  • 数据分析效率低,难以自动化。

此时,推荐大家关注简道云——国内市场占有率第一的零代码数字化平台。简道云拥有超过2000万用户、20万+团队使用,可替代Excel实现更高效的在线数据填报、流程审批与统计分析,无需繁琐公式和手动操作,数据协作更安全高效。对于需要频繁处理工资数据、交换列内容的企业和团队,简道云不失为更优解。欢迎体验: 简道云在线试用:www.jiandaoyun.com 🚀


三、Excel怎么互换工资?一步教你轻松交换两列数据——实战应用与常见问题解答

掌握了Excel互换工资的基础理论与操作技巧之后,很多用户在实际应用中还会面临一些具体问题。Excel怎么互换工资?一步教你轻松交换两列数据,不仅要会操作,更要会举一反三,解决实际场景中的各种挑战。下面我们将通过实战案例和常见问答,帮助你彻底掌握此项技能。

1、实战案例:工资表多部门批量互换

假设你是一家中型企业的人事主管,手头有如下工资表:

部门 姓名 基本工资 绩效工资 岗位津贴
销售部 张三 6000 1000 800
技术部 李四 6500 1200 900
行政部 王五 5800 950 700
财务部 赵六 6200 1100 850

需求:将各部门“基本工资”和“绩效工资”两列数据批量互换。

操作建议(公式法)

  1. 在表格右侧插入两列,分别输入公式:
  • 新C列(绩效工资):=原D列数据
  • 新D列(基本工资):=原C列数据
  1. 选中新列,复制并“粘贴为数值”到原列;
  2. 删除辅助列。

结果如下

部门 姓名 基本工资 绩效工资 岗位津贴
销售部 张三 1000 6000 800
技术部 李四 1200 6500 900
行政部 王五 950 5800 700
财务部 赵六 1100 6200 850

这样一来,无论部门、数据量多少,都能轻松实现工资数据的批量互换。

2、常见问题解答(FAQ)

Q1:Excel互换工资时,原数据会丢失吗?

A:只要采用辅助列法或公式法,原始数据不会丢失。操作前建议备份,避免误操作。

Q2:工资表中含有公式,互换后公式会错吗?

A:若直接复制粘贴,公式引用可能错乱。建议粘贴为数值或重新调整公式引用。

Q3:如何批量互换多列工资数据?

A:可采用公式法或VBA宏法,批量操作更高效。公式法适合表格不大,VBA适合大数据量。

Q4:Excel拖动交换失败怎么办?

A:拖动交换需按住Shift键,若仍失败,建议升级Excel版本或采用辅助列法。

Q5:如何避免工资数据格式错乱?

A:互换前后,建议统一设置列格式为“数字”或“货币”,避免混用文本或日期格式。

3、数据协作与管理建议

随着企业对数据管理要求提升,Excel虽高效,但在团队协作、流程审批等方面仍有短板。尤其是工资数据敏感、审批流程复杂,Excel表格往往难以满足需求。此时,简道云等零代码数字化平台,能为团队带来如下优势:

  • 在线表单填报,实时同步;
  • 流程审批自动化,降低人工出错率;
  • 数据统计与分析更智能,支持多维度报表;
  • 权限分级管理,数据安全有保障。

无论你是中小企业还是大型团队,推荐试试简道云,开启高效数据管理新体验: 简道云在线试用:www.jiandaoyun.com 😊

4、表格数据互换与业务场景延伸

Excel怎么互换工资?一步教你轻松交换两列数据,不仅可用于工资表,还能延伸至如下业务场景:

  • 人事信息表:互换“部门”和“岗位”列,快速调整组织架构;
  • 绩效考核表:交换“得分”和“排名”列,便于数据分析;
  • 产品销售表:互换“销量”和“库存”列,优化库存管理;
  • 财务报表:批量交换“收入”和“支出”列,便于核查。

掌握两列数据互换技巧,无疑会大幅提升你的数据处理效率,让你的Excel水平更进一步!


四、总结与简道云推荐

本文系统讲解了Excel怎么互换工资?一步教你轻松交换两列数据的原理、方法、实战技巧与常见问题解答。无论是辅助列法、拖动交换法,还是VBA宏法与公式互换法,都可以让你在处理工资数据时事半功倍。通过实战案例和FAQ,你可以避免常见误区,实现数据的高效、精准互换。

在企业数字化转型的大背景下,Excel虽强大,团队协作和流程审批场景下仍然存在局限。此时,简道云作为IDC认证国内市场占有率第一的零代码数字化平台,拥有2000w+用户和20w+团队使用,可替代Excel进行更高效的在线数据填报、流程审批与统计分析。推荐你体验简道云,助力业务高效升级,数据管理更智能! 简道云在线试用:www.jiandaoyun.com

掌握Excel工资互换技巧,让你的数据处理更高效,业务协作更智能!

本文相关FAQs

1. Excel里工资两列互换后,公式会不会出错?怎么避免数据错乱?

平时在用Excel做工资表的时候,直接互换两列数据,担心原来的公式、引用全乱了,工资计算不准,这种情况怎么处理?有没有什么防止公式出错的好办法?


大家好,这个问题其实很常见,特别是HR或者财务同学,每次调整表格结构都挺头疼。经验谈一下,工资列如果涉及到公式、引用,直接剪切粘贴互换的话,的确可能让公式出错,尤其是相对引用(比如B2+C2这种),位置一换可能就变味儿了。

我的建议有三点:

  • 先选中要互换的两列,复制到新的空表里,看看公式有没有变化,这样可以提前发现问题,避免大面积出错。
  • 如果两列数据只是纯数值,直接用剪切+插入的方式互换就行。比如,选择A列,按住Shift拖到B列后面,Excel会自动插入,不会覆盖原有数据。
  • 如果涉及公式,建议转换成数值(复制-选择性粘贴-数值),这样粘贴后不会乱。公式可以用“查找和替换”批量调整引用,省去一个个改的麻烦。

还有个进阶玩法,复杂表格其实可以试试【简道云】这种在线表单工具,字段拖拽就能互换,数据不会乱,还能自动保存历史记录。感兴趣的可以去体验下: 简道云在线试用:www.jiandaoyun.com

总之,动表格结构前,最好备份一份,避免踩坑。有更多Excel表格整理的难题,欢迎继续交流!


2. 工资表多列数据批量互换,有没有快捷的方法?能不能不用VBA?

每次遇到工资表要调换好几列顺序,手动拖来拖去太慢了。有没有批量互换多列的技巧?最好不用VBA,很多人不会写代码。


这个场景我太懂了!表格一多,拖拽鼠标真的是体力活。其实有几个实用的小技巧可以提升效率:

  • 利用“插入剪切单元格”功能。比如要把C列和F列换位置,先剪切F列,点右键在C列前插入剪切单元格,C列会自动往后移。多列也是一样,选中多列一次性操作。
  • 灵活用“选择性粘贴”。比如,把要调换的几列复制到新位置,然后把原位置用“选择性粘贴”覆盖回去,顺序就调整好了。
  • 如果表头很多,可以先复制表头单独做一行,调整顺序后再批量拖动整个数据区域,不用一行行改。
  • 对于需要频繁调整的工资表,可以用Excel的“自定义视图”功能,保存不同列顺序,切换起来更快。

这些方法都不需要写VBA,纯鼠标和快捷键操作。虽然没有一键批量互换的官方功能,但掌握这些技巧,效率也能提升不少。大家有更高效的做法,欢迎补充!


3. Excel工资互换后,数据对不上原来的人名了怎么办?

有时候工资两列互换后,发现人名和工资数据对不起来了,数据全乱套,这种情况还能怎么恢复或者避免?


这个问题也是不少人踩过的坑。工资表里,最怕的就是数据错位,尤其是人名和工资一一对应,换列时候一没注意就全错了。我一般会这样处理:

  • 换列前,给每一行加一个唯一编号,比如“员工编号”或“序号”,这样哪怕数据顺序乱了,也能用编号重新对应。
  • 如果已经错位,可以用VLOOKUP函数根据员工编号或者姓名重新匹配工资数据。比如,用VLOOKUP把新工资列的数据按人名查找回原来的顺序。
  • 数据错乱后,Ctrl+Z撤销是最快的恢复办法,但如果已经保存退出了,可以找备份文件或者“版本历史记录”。
  • 以后操作前建议养成好习惯,先全选数据区域,包含所有相关列一起移动,别只选单列或单行。

其实工资数据的准确性太重要了,万一出错影响很大,建议每次大操作前都先备份一份,或者用云端表格备份,有问题随时回滚。大家还有遇到类似情况的吗?一起来分享下经验吧!


4. 工资数据互换时,怎么保证不同Sheet之间的引用不出错?

工资表很多时候都是多Sheet联动的,比如“原始数据”Sheet和“汇总”Sheet互相有公式引用。两列工资数据互换后,怎么确保其他Sheet的引用还都正常?


这问题问得很细致!多Sheet联动确实是Excel高阶玩法了,两列数据一换,可能影响到一堆引用,尤其是用公式自动统计的场景。我的经验是:

  • 先在“汇总”Sheet里,查一下涉及互换数据的所有公式。可以用“公式管理器”或者Ctrl+F搜索相关列名,看看哪些地方有引用。
  • 互换前,把相关Sheet都备份一份,尤其是复杂链接的表格。
  • 尽量用“命名区域”代替直接引用,比如把工资列命名成“salary”,换位置后只要调整命名区域的引用,其他地方都不会出错。
  • 如果多Sheet之间用VLOOKUP或INDEX-MATCH查找,换列后只需要修改查找的列号,整体不会影响太大。
  • 互换完成后,建议全表检查一遍,特别是汇总和统计部分,确保数据都是最新的。

多Sheet操作更建议团队协作时,采用云端工具,比如简道云、WPS等,自动同步和版本管理,出错了也好回滚。大家有更高阶的Excel技巧,也欢迎拿出来讨论!


5. 有哪些Excel插件或工具能更方便地调整工资数据列顺序?

总觉得原生Excel在调整列顺序上操作不够直观。有没有什么第三方插件或者辅助工具,可以让工资数据互换、调整列顺序变得更简单高效?


这个话题我研究过一阵子,确实Excel本身调列顺序偏手动,尤其是大表格。推荐几个我用过觉得还不错的工具:

  • Office Tab插件:能让多表格标签切换更快捷,但主要是管理工作簿,不是调列顺序。
  • Kutools for Excel:这个插件功能很强大,有“列管理器”,可以直接拖拽调整列顺序,还能批量隐藏、冻结,非常适合工资表这种多列场景。
  • Power Query:自带于新版Excel里,能对数据表做拆分、合并、调整顺序,处理批量数据很方便。
  • 如果想用更智能的在线工具,其实可以试试简道云,表单字段直接拖拽排序,数据实时保存,还能多人协作,适合经常需要改表结构的小团队。

这些插件和工具,基本都能提升表格调整效率。如果你有更好用的工具,也欢迎留言推荐!

免责申明:本文内容通过AI工具匹配关键字智能生成,仅供参考,帆软及简道云不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系marketing@jiandaoyun.com进行反馈,简道云收到您的反馈后将及时处理并反馈。

评论区

Avatar for page布线师
page布线师

方法很简单,按照步骤操作后确实成功了,非常感谢!不过如果列中的数据涉及公式,会不会有影响呢?

2025年9月11日
点赞
赞 (471)
Avatar for 低码施工员
低码施工员

作为Excel新手,这篇文章对我帮助很大!不过,能否分享一些关于VBA代码互换列的技巧?

2025年9月11日
点赞
赞 (197)
Avatar for data整合官
data整合官

文章写得很清晰,对于我这种经常需要批量处理数据的人来说特别有用。希望下次能看到更多关于Excel技巧的分享!

2025年9月11日
点赞
赞 (96)
电话咨询图标电话咨询icon立即体验icon安装模板